Are there seahorses near Cape Cod?
Geographic Range. The Northern seahorse is found from Cape Cod southward to Bermuda, the Bahamas, shores of the Gulf of Mexico, Cuba, Haiti, Lesser Antilles, Caribbean coast of Panama, and Columbia, and the Atlantic coast of South America to Uruguay (n.p. University of Florida).

Where are the most seahorses?
Seahorses are mainly found in shallow tropical and temperate salt water throughout the world, from about 45°S to 45°N. They live in sheltered areas such as seagrass beds, estuaries, coral reefs, and mangroves. Four species are found in Pacific waters from North America to South America.

How does a seahorse look like?
Seahorses are tiny fishes that are named for the shape of their head, which looks like the head of a tiny horse.Tiny, spiny plates cover seahorses’ bodies all the way down to their curled, flexible tails. The tail can grasp objects, helpful when seahorses want to anchor themselves to vegetation.

What fish can live with seahorses?
There are many slow, cautious fish that make excellent tankmates for seahorses. Scooter blennies, firefish, Banggai and pajama cardinals, and royal grammas are generally considered safe tankmates. Many small goby species are acceptable. The key to keeping other fish with your horses is their activity level.
Do seahorses eat meat?
Seahorses do not have teeth; they suck in their food and swallow it whole. Thus their prey needs to be very small. Primarily, seahorses feed on plankton, small fish and small crustaceans, such as shrimp and copepods.
Why are seahorses so weird?
Seahorses are bizarre little ocean anomalies, from their tube-shaped snouts to their prehensile tails. Perhaps their most unusual trait: It’s the males that give birth.The tiger tail and related seahorses also lack the genes for pelvic fins—which might explain their elongated tails and bony body armor.
